├── .ipynb_checkpoints └── cnn_train_test-checkpoint.ipynb ├── cnn_train_test.ipynb ├── data ├── torpeda │ ├── anomalies │ │ ├── allAnomalies1.xml │ │ └── allAnomalies2.xml │ ├── attacks │ │ ├── allAttacks1.xml │ │ ├── allAttacks2.xml │ │ ├── allAttacks3.xml │ │ ├── allAttacks4.xml │ │ └── allAttacks5.xml │ └── normals │ │ └── allNormals1.xml ├── torpeda_csv │ ├── anomalies │ │ ├── allAnomalies1.csv │ │ └── allAnomalies2.csv │ ├── attacks │ │ ├── allAttacks1.csv │ │ ├── allAttacks2.csv │ │ ├── allAttacks3.csv │ │ ├── allAttacks4.csv │ │ └── allAttacks5.csv │ └── normals │ │ └── allNormals1.csv └── torpeda_train_test │ ├── all.csv │ ├── label_test.txt │ ├── test.csv │ ├── train.csv │ └── url_test.txt ├── detector.py ├── logs ├── checkpoint ├── events.out.tfevents.1554539563.DESKTOP-HVTU43K ├── keras_embedding.ckpt-1.data-00000-of-00001 ├── keras_embedding.ckpt-1.index ├── keras_embedding.ckpt-1.meta ├── keras_embedding.ckpt-2.data-00000-of-00001 ├── keras_embedding.ckpt-2.index ├── keras_embedding.ckpt-2.meta ├── keras_embedding.ckpt-3.data-00000-of-00001 ├── keras_embedding.ckpt-3.index ├── keras_embedding.ckpt-3.meta ├── keras_embedding.ckpt-4.data-00000-of-00001 ├── keras_embedding.ckpt-4.index ├── keras_embedding.ckpt-4.meta ├── keras_embedding.ckpt-5.data-00000-of-00001 ├── keras_embedding.ckpt-5.index ├── keras_embedding.ckpt-5.meta └── projector_config.pbtxt ├── model ├── cnn_clf.h5 ├── cnn_clf.json └── cnn_weights.h5 ├── readme.md ├── tokenizer ├── tokenizer.pickle └── vocab.json └── utils ├── .ipynb_checkpoints ├── combine2one-checkpoint.ipynb ├── lg_train_test-checkpoint.ipynb └── xml2csv-checkpoint.ipynb ├── combine2one.ipynb ├── lg_train_test.ipynb └── xml2csv.ipynb /.ipynb_checkpoints/cnn_train_test-checkpoint.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/.ipynb_checkpoints/cnn_train_test-checkpoint.ipynb -------------------------------------------------------------------------------- /cnn_train_test.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/cnn_train_test.ipynb -------------------------------------------------------------------------------- /data/torpeda/anomalies/allAnomalies1.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da/anomalies/allAnomalies1.xml -------------------------------------------------------------------------------- /data/torpeda/anomalies/allAnomalies2.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da/anomalies/allAnomalies2.xml -------------------------------------------------------------------------------- /data/torpeda/attacks/allAttacks1.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da/attacks/allAttacks1.xml -------------------------------------------------------------------------------- /data/torpeda/attacks/allAttacks2.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da/attacks/allAttacks2.xml -------------------------------------------------------------------------------- /data/torpeda/attacks/allAttacks3.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da/attacks/allAttacks3.xml -------------------------------------------------------------------------------- /data/torpeda/attacks/allAttacks4.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da/attacks/allAttacks4.xml -------------------------------------------------------------------------------- /data/torpeda/attacks/allAttacks5.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da/attacks/allAttacks5.xml -------------------------------------------------------------------------------- /data/torpeda/normals/allNormals1.xml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da/normals/allNormals1.xml -------------------------------------------------------------------------------- /data/torpeda_csv/anomalies/allAnomalies1.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da_csv/anomalies/allAnomalies1.csv -------------------------------------------------------------------------------- /data/torpeda_csv/anomalies/allAnomalies2.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da_csv/anomalies/allAnomalies2.csv -------------------------------------------------------------------------------- /data/torpeda_csv/attacks/allAttacks1.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da_csv/attacks/allAttacks1.csv -------------------------------------------------------------------------------- /data/torpeda_csv/attacks/allAttacks2.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da_csv/attacks/allAttacks2.csv -------------------------------------------------------------------------------- /data/torpeda_csv/attacks/allAttacks3.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da_csv/attacks/allAttacks3.csv -------------------------------------------------------------------------------- /data/torpeda_csv/attacks/allAttacks4.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da_csv/attacks/allAttacks4.csv -------------------------------------------------------------------------------- /data/torpeda_csv/attacks/allAttacks5.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da_csv/attacks/allAttacks5.csv -------------------------------------------------------------------------------- /data/torpeda_csv/normals/allNormals1.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da_csv/normals/allNormals1.csv -------------------------------------------------------------------------------- /data/torpeda_train_test/all.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da_train_test/all.csv -------------------------------------------------------------------------------- /data/torpeda_train_test/label_test.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da_train_test/label_test.txt -------------------------------------------------------------------------------- /data/torpeda_train_test/test.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da_train_test/test.csv -------------------------------------------------------------------------------- /data/torpeda_train_test/train.csv: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da_train_test/train.csv -------------------------------------------------------------------------------- /data/torpeda_train_test/url_test.txt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/data/torpeda_train_test/url_test.txt -------------------------------------------------------------------------------- /detector.py: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/detector.py -------------------------------------------------------------------------------- /logs/checkpoint: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/checkpoint -------------------------------------------------------------------------------- /logs/events.out.tfevents.1554539563.DESKTOP-HVTU43K: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/events.out.tfevents.1554539563.DESKTOP-HVTU43K -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-1.data-00000-of-00001: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-1.data-00000-of-00001 -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-1.index: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-1.index -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-1.meta: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-1.meta -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-2.data-00000-of-00001: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-2.data-00000-of-00001 -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-2.index: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-2.index -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-2.meta: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-2.meta -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-3.data-00000-of-00001: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-3.data-00000-of-00001 -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-3.index: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-3.index -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-3.meta: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-3.meta -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-4.data-00000-of-00001: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-4.data-00000-of-00001 -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-4.index: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-4.index -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-4.meta: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-4.meta -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-5.data-00000-of-00001: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-5.data-00000-of-00001 -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-5.index: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-5.index -------------------------------------------------------------------------------- /logs/keras_embedding.ckpt-5.meta: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/keras_embedding.ckpt-5.meta -------------------------------------------------------------------------------- /logs/projector_config.pbtxt: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/logs/projector_config.pbtxt -------------------------------------------------------------------------------- /model/cnn_clf.h5: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/model/cnn_clf.h5 -------------------------------------------------------------------------------- /model/cnn_clf.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/model/cnn_clf.json -------------------------------------------------------------------------------- /model/cnn_weights.h5: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/model/cnn_weights.h5 -------------------------------------------------------------------------------- /readme.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/readme.md -------------------------------------------------------------------------------- /tokenizer/tokenizer.pickle: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/tokenizer/tokenizer.pickle -------------------------------------------------------------------------------- /tokenizer/vocab.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/tokenizer/vocab.json -------------------------------------------------------------------------------- /utils/.ipynb_checkpoints/combine2one-checkpoint.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/utils/.ipynb_checkpoints/combine2one-checkpoint.ipynb -------------------------------------------------------------------------------- /utils/.ipynb_checkpoints/lg_train_test-checkpoint.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/utils/.ipynb_checkpoints/lg_train_test-checkpoint.ipynb -------------------------------------------------------------------------------- /utils/.ipynb_checkpoints/xml2csv-checkpoint.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/utils/.ipynb_checkpoints/xml2csv-checkpoint.ipynb -------------------------------------------------------------------------------- /utils/combine2one.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/utils/combine2one.ipynb -------------------------------------------------------------------------------- /utils/lg_train_test.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/utils/lg_train_test.ipynb -------------------------------------------------------------------------------- /utils/xml2csv.ipynb: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/DuckDuckBug/cnn_waf/HEAD/utils/xml2csv.ipynb --------------------------------------------------------------------------------